The surprising death of actor and director Albert Rodríguez, served to smooth the rough edges of the past among television stations and so their talents could come together to celebrate the life and legacy of their partner, last night in a special from El Remix, by Wapa.
The film, theater and television actor was the key with his characters in the aforementioned program produced by Emmanuel “Sunshine” Logroño, with whom Rodríguez worked for more than 25 years at Guaynabo station.
The remix began with the comedy Before and After, of the marriage characterized by Rodríguez and Marian Pabón. Followed by loud applause. Then they continued to intersperse key “sketches” with the anecdotes of those present with the deceased artist.
“We will do a different remix, we will celebrate the life of our brother Albert,” Logroño said when the space began.
The production was attended by almost thirty of his colleagues, including previous talents from Logroño productions such as René Monclova and Jorge Castro, who now work at Raymond y sus amigos at Telemundo. Suzette Bacó and Cristina Soler were also present.
“It was extraordinary, I think the devil lived in it. Albert was a unique and very special person, I traveled a lot (with Jorge) and I have a thousand anecdotes “, said Bacó, triggering everyone’s laughter on the set.

In turn, Soler explained what it meant to return to Wapa TV, after so many years and in these circumstances.
“When they tell us what happened, it is such a strong ‘shock’ that we really have no other consideration than to be united. Most of the memories I have of this place are good. There comes a time when someone says: now. We’re here celebrating someone’s life, we still haven’t figured out what happened. For my part, it is a celebration and the memory that we must love each other “, said Soler Spokesman.

Rodríguez died at the age of 58, on March 15, from natural causes, at his residence in Bayamón. Due to the covid-19 protocols, his awakening will be private today at the Braulio Castillo Theater in Bayamón; He will continue on Friday at the Jalvin funeral home in Añasco, where he will be buried on Saturday with his parents.
